However, advancements in modern dentistry reveal that teeth alignment affects airway function, respiration, sleep quality, and overall health. The question is not just which looks better, Invisalign vs. traditional braces, but which orthodontic treatment best supports both your smile and airway health. Why Airway Health Matters in Orthodontics Teeth are part of a complex system that includes: Jaws Tongue Airway Facial muscles Poor orthodontic planning can: Narrow dental arches Decrease tongue space Compromise airway size Lead to mouth breathing, snoring, and even sleep apnea Airway-focused orthodontics is now considered the gold standard for long-term health. Invisalign vs. Traditional Braces 1. Traditional Braces Metal or ceramic brackets and wires align teeth over time. They are effective for complex cases but may impact arch development if not planned carefully. 2. Invisalign Clear, removable trays use 3D computer technology to move teeth. When designed by an airway-aware orthodontist, Invisalign can support proper jaw and airway development. Comparison Table Factor Invisalign Traditional Braces Appearance Clear, nearly invisible Visible brackets &amp; wires Comfort Smooth, removable Can cause irritation Oral Hygiene Easier to maintain More difficult Treatment Planning Digital &amp; customizable Mechanical Airway Consideration Can preserve airway if planned May restrict arches if poorly planned How Orthodontics Affects the Airway The airway sits behind the tongue and jaws. Improper orthodontic treatment may: Narrow dental arches Retract teeth excessively Reduce tongue space This can lead to: Mouth breathing Snoring Poor sleep quality Sleep apnea Jaw pain and TMD Airway management must be a priority when selecting orthodontic treatment. Invisalign and Airway Management Benefits: Maintains or expands arch width when guided by an airway-focused provider Preserves tongue space Reduces unnecessary teeth extraction Supports proper airway balance Important Caveat: Invisalign alone is not automatically airway-friendly. Poorly planned treatment may still retract teeth, reduce oral volume, and negatively affect breathing. Outcomes depend on design, not just the aligner system. Braces and Airway Considerations Strengths: Corrects extreme misalignments Addresses difficult bite problems Handles major jaw discrepancies Risks: Extraction-heavy plans can harm airway development Excessive tooth retraction may reduce tongue space, especially in growing children Invisalign vs. Braces for Children and Teens Invisalign (Teen or Early Treatment): Maintains arch width Supports good oral hygiene Can be combined with myofunctional therapy Braces: Effective for complex corrections Extraction-based plans may compromise facial growth and airway Early airway-focused interventions can reduce the need for aggressive treatments later. Invisalign vs. Braces for Adults Adults often seek orthodontics for: Jaw pain Snoring or sleep issues Misaligned bite Airway-focused Invisalign is ideal for mild to moderate cases, while braces may be required for complex skeletal issues. Collaboration with airway-focused dentist or sleep specialists improves outcomes. Which Orthodontic Treatment Is Best for Airway Health? There is no one-size-fits-all answer. Treatment choice depends on: Jaw structure Tongue posture Airway size Breathing pattern Sleep quality Age and growth stage Key Takeaway: Airway-centric planning is more important than the appliance itself. Both Invisalign and braces can help or hinder airway health depending on the treatment plan. Signs You Need Airway-Aware Orthodontics You or your child may need airway-focused treatment if there is: Mouth breathing Snoring or sleep apnea Frequent fatigue Jaw pain or headaches Narrow palate or crowded teeth History of extractions Questions to Ask Your Orthodontist Will this treatment affect my airway or breathing? Are any teeth scheduled for extraction? Will arch width be preserved or expanded? Does the treatment plan focus on airway management? Do you collaborate with sleep or airway specialists? The Future of Orthodontics: Smile + Airway Modern orthodontics focuses on: Facial equilibrium Proper breathing Long-term functional results A beautiful smile is important, but a viable airway is critical for overall health and vitality. Conclusion When deciding between Invisalign and braces, oral health and airway care should take priority.
